INIU SnapGo vs Baseus PicoGo: A Power Bank Showdown

When it comes to portable charging solutions, the INIU SnapGo and Baseus PicoGo both aim to deliver reliable power on the go, boasting a 10,000mAh capacity and USB Power Delivery compatibility. These power banks share core features such as auto shut-off, load detection, and comprehensive battery protection systems, ensuring safe and efficient charging across various devices.

Despite these similarities, they diverge in several crucial aspects: INIU SnapGo emphasizes durability and precise voltage regulation with a reinforced structural build and advanced thermal management, while the Baseus PicoGo offers a higher maximum input power for faster recharge and a digital display for battery status visibility. Both are pocket-friendly but vary in form factor, accessory bundles, and warranty coverage, making them appealing to different user needs and preferences.

Durability and Precision Charging: The Strength of INIU SnapGo

The INIU SnapGo impresses with its structural reinforcement and 3-foot drop resistance rating, outperforming the Baseus PicoGo, which lacks an official drop rating and structural fortifications. This makes the SnapGo a tough companion for those seeking ruggedness in daily use. Additionally, it exhibits excellent voltage regulation and very stable output, ensuring consistent power delivery with minimal fluctuations.

Its smart power management and advanced thermal protection work seamlessly with an enhanced passive cooling system, automatically regulating temperature during charging and discharge cycles. The integration of a load detection and auto shut-off function extends battery life while protecting connected gadgets.

On the user interface front, SnapGo employs a minimal yet accurate LED indicator with 95% accuracy, paired with automatic wake and sleep features for convenience. From an accessory standpoint, it arrives ready to go with an included charging cable and a wall adapter, meaning users can begin charging immediately out of the box. Furthermore, it offers a robust 36-month warranty with repair service access, promising reliable support long-term.

Speed and Simplicity: What Baseus PicoGo Brings to the Table

The Baseus PicoGo emerges as an appealing choice for users who prioritize speedy recharging and a user-friendly display. It supports a maximum input of 30W, surpassing SnapGo's 20W, allowing the PicoGo itself to recharge faster; a boon for users with tight schedules. Its digital battery display offers eye-catching, clear battery level readouts, which can feel more intuitive than LED indicators, adding a modern vibe to its functional design.

Physically, the PicoGo is slightly narrower but thicker than SnapGo, maintaining pocket-friendly dimensions. It features reinforced ports and heat resistance but lacks the full structural reinforcement and drop resistance rating seen in the SnapGo. Though it doesn't come with a wall adapter, it includes a charging cable twice the length of SnapGo's, ideal for more flexible charging setups. The availability of a built-in retractable cable (depending on purchase source) adds portability convenience.

On the safety front, Baseus has embedded safety firmware not present in SnapGo, bolstering its smart power management capabilities for reliable protection. However, its voltage regulation accuracy is rated as "good," slightly trailing SnapGo's "excellent," and output stability is stable but not as refined. Warranty coverage extends to 24 months with no repair service availability, a trade-off for the lower price point.

Quick Take

The INIU SnapGo shines with its rugged build, superior thermal controls, and included charging accessories; ideal for users who want long-lasting reliability and precise power handling. Meanwhile, the Baseus PicoGo impresses with faster recharge speeds and a sharp digital display, perfect for those valuing convenience and quick turnarounds at a more affordable price.

Bottom Line

For those seeking a power bank with robust durability, advanced power stability, and longer warranty protection, the INIU SnapGo provides an exceptional package. Conversely, the Baseus PicoGo serves well for users inclined towards faster input charging speeds and prefer a clear digital interface, as long as the slightly lighter build and shorter warranty meet their requirements. Ultimately, your choice hinges on whether you value ruggedness and meticulous voltage control or speed and display clarity.
